What is a Real Estate Portfolio?

A real estate portfolio is simply a collection of properties that you invest in over time. These properties can include apartments, villas, commercial spaces, or even fractional units. The purpose of creating a portfolio is to diversify your risk while increasing your income through rental earnings and property value appreciation.

When you build a portfolio, you’re not just relying on one single asset. Instead, you are diversifying your investments across different property types, locations, and budgets. This can make your investments more stable, especially in a market like Dubai real estate.

Choose the Right Property Type

The type of property you choose plays a big role in your returns and the level of effort involved. Some investors go for:

  • Ready properties that are already rented out, while others prefer off-plan units that may offer higher returns in the future.
  • Apartments are easier to manage, have lower entry costs, and enjoy high rental demand. Villas offer more space and higher yields but usually require more maintenance.
  • Commercial units are typically suited for experienced investors who want long-term tenants. Whichever option you choose, make sure it fits your budget, risk level, and personal investment goals.

Pick Strategic Locations

Not every area in Dubai gives the same kind of return. Some locations are better for rental income, while others are known for property value growth. The smart move is to focus on areas that are near transport, schools, business hubs, or major attractions. Popular communities like Dubai Marina, Downtown Dubai, Jumeirah Village Circle (JVC), Business Bay, & Dubai Silicon Oasis. These locations usually have better long-term performance and are easier to rent or resell. That’s why smart investors often choose these spots when they buy real estate in Dubai.

Explore Fractional Investment Options

If you’re not ready to buy an entire property, consider fractional ownership. This means you invest in a part of a property and share profits with other investors. It’s a low-risk, low-entry way to join the real estate market.

This model is perfect for beginners who want to get familiar with the real estate space without heavy investment. It’s also a growing trend in property investment in Dubai, especially with the rise of digital platforms that allow you to invest from your phone.

Challenges to Watch Out For

While investing in Dubai properties for sale is a great opportunity, there are still some challenges to keep in mind. One of the biggest risks is overstretching your budget—so always invest within your means. Property prices in Dubai can also fluctuate based on demand and market trends, which means your investment may go up or down in value. It’s also essential to make sure all your documents and contracts are legally valid. Lastly, be cautious of scams by always working with licensed agents or trusted platforms. Doing your research and seeking professional guidance will help you avoid common mistakes and build a more stable investment plan.
